My husband (Mike Jewczyn – pronounced Josen) and I (Carol Wallace) retired and moved to Sunapee, NH in March of 2018 and are so lucky to be living in such a wonderful part of the world. I grew up on a small farm in CT where we had sheep, donkeys, a horse, ducks, chickens, dogs, cats and even a pet raccoon. I loved growing up on the farm despite the sometimes harsh realities of farm life and wanted the same for our grandchildren. So… in August of 2019 we purchased Whitney Brook Farm. The 150 acre parcel was slated to become a 37 unit housing development, and the land is so beautiful that we just couldn’t let that happen.

The property had not been run as a true farm for many years but with Scott Niemyer as our amazingly dedicated Farm Manager (and Charlie, his wonderful Border Collie), we quickly remedied that by adding 2 llamas, 3 ewe (female) lambs, 1 adult ewe and 25 chicks. We reconfigured the veggie garden to be able to produce more, and had a bumper crop of veggies that we shared with friends, family and the Got Lunch! program based in Newport, NH. In the meantime, we added a barn for equipment (and lots of hay) and are now adding a barn to house our livestock. We situated the barn such that Scott and Charlie can see the barn and hear the goings on of farm life. No predator problems so far (fingers crossed!).
